Living in Crewe
Nestled in the heart of Cheshire East, Crewe is a vibrant town known for its rich railway history and close-knit community. Founded in the 19th century as a railway town, Crewe quickly became a hub for locomotive manufacturing, which shaped its economic landscape and character. Today, remnants of this heritage can be seen in the historic railway works and the iconic Crewe Heritage Centre, making it a must-visit for history enthusiasts.
The town boasts a diverse economy, with industries ranging from manufacturing to retail. The presence of major employers, such as Bentley Motors and Leighton Hospital, contributes to a stable job market, attracting professionals from various fields. Furthermore, Crewe's strategic location, with excellent transport links via the West Coast Main Line, makes it an ideal base for commuting to nearby cities like Manchester and Liverpool, enhancing its appeal.
